[
https://issues.apache.org/jira/browse/ARIES-900?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
]
John Ross resolved ARIES-900.
-----------------------------
Resolution: Fixed
Fixed in http://svn.apache.org/viewvc?view=revision&revision=1369063.
> Unresolvable root subsystem should have no effect on the system.
> ----------------------------------------------------------------
>
> Key: ARIES-900
> URL: https://issues.apache.org/jira/browse/ARIES-900
> Project: Aries
> Issue Type: Bug
> Components: Subsystem
> Reporter: John Ross
> Assignee: John Ross
>
> An unresolvable root subsystem should have no effect on the system in terms
> of the root subsystem installing, starting, and generally being available for
> use.
> For consistency, the root subsystem should still follow the same event
> pattern for state transitions as other subsystems. Consequently, the root
> subsystem will still enter the RESOLVING and RESOLVED states, but the
> resolution work will not actually be done.
> The root subsystem will fail to resolve, for example, whenever a bundle
> already exists in the framework that is missing a required dependency. This
> should not prevent subsystems from functioning.
--
This message is automatically generated by JIRA.
If you think it was sent incorrectly, please contact your JIRA administrators:
https://issues.apache.org/jira/secure/ContactAdministrators!default.jspa
For more information on JIRA, see: http://www.atlassian.com/software/jira